Subject: Cut-over complete — Ledgerline payments test suite

Hi all, and welcome to the new folks. Over the weekend we cut Ledgerline's integration tests over to the hermetic harness, which should end the flakiness caused by shared sandbox state. Retries are now capped at two, and the old polling-based settlement checks were replaced with event subscriptions. If a test still flakes, file it under the quarantine label rather than re-running CI. The harness runs with the following configuration values.

settings of fahag-haduf:
[ulaox]
port = 8443
region = south-2
host = ulaox.lumiccorp.internal
timeout_ms = 500
retries = 8

## Runbook: CSV Import Wizard — re-running a stuck batch

If the Sheetledger import wizard stalls mid-batch, don't just retry from the UI — it'll duplicate rows. Instead, hit the internal Rowmender service to mark the batch as resumable, then restart. Rowmender checks every mutation against its audit log, so nothing sneaky slips through (that's the part you'll care about). The service key Rowmender expects on each request is listed below.

API key for kahop-fawip: qvz23-AHYlCVCi2JKvw2xa3Qz34iE

Runbook 7.3 — Account recovery path, Thornquist circuit breaker. Reviewer: note that when the breaker for the upstream Pellmarsh API trips open, account-recovery flows must queue rather than fail, since retries past the half-open window can double-issue reset tokens. Verify the queue drain respects the breaker state before merging. If the recovery admin console itself is locked out mid-incident, operators unseal it with the passphrase recorded directly below this paragraph.

vault phrase of yahap-fawip = kasox-gilox-ralax-rusath-novwyn-ralius-praax-druwyn-praael-sormir-druax-eliael-fraax

The waveform preview in Clipforge renders from a downsampled peak file rather than the raw audio, generated at upload time by the Brindle worker pool. This keeps scrubbing responsive even on hour-long sessions, at the cost of a few seconds of preprocessing. For the release, we froze the downsampling parameters after testing against Orla's podcast corpus — changing them invalidates every cached peak file. The shipped constants are these.

limits module of fafog-tawef:
CAPS = {
    "belath": 369,
    "queneth": 818,
    "ralwyn": 169,
    "goriel": 1004,
    "novvan": 808,
}